The purpose of the Global Services Department is to help others come unto Christ by serving members, leaders, and employees globally in a simple, efficient, and Christ-centered way.

The Global Tech Support Generalist serves as the first point of contact for individuals seeking technical assistance and support. In this role, you will help resolve a wide range of technology issues involving desktops, laptops, mobile devices, software applications, operating systems, network connectivity, and Church-supported technologies.

This position combines technical troubleshooting with exceptional customer service. Successful candidates are energized by helping others, thrive in a fast-paced support environment, and enjoy solving problems while creating a positive customer experience.

Every interaction is an opportunity to support the global mission of the Church by ensuring members, leaders, and employees have the technology resources they need to serve effectively.

This is a full-time (40-hour/week) position. Under current hybrid working arrangements, employees are required to work in the Riverton, Utah office a minimum of one day per week, or more frequently as business needs require. This AWA hybrid working arrangement requires ongoing approval.
